Why won’t my Sony TV read my USB?
Make sure that the latest system software (firmware) update has been installed on the TV. Reconnect the USB cable, and make sure that the BRAVIA TV and the mobile device are securely connected. Check whether the USB cable supports data transfers. USB cables that are intended exclusively for charging cannot be used.
Why is my USB not showing up on my TV?
If a USB device connected to the TV is not recognized, the list of files on the device is corrupted or a file in the list is not played, please connect the USB device to a PC, format the device and check the connection. QLED and SUHD TVs support FAT, exFAT, and NTFS file systems.

How do I access USB on my Sony Android TV?
Move apps or other content to your USB drive
- On your Android TV, go to the Home screen.
- Scroll down and select Settings .
- Under “Device,” select Apps.
- Select the app you want to move.
- Scroll down and select Storage used.
- Select your USB drive.
What is USB on TV for?
USB: A common connector on everything from smart TVs to laptops is USB. These ports can be used for connecting a flash drive for viewing media on the TV, or to power devices over USB, such as a streaming stick or amplified antenna.
How do I connect my phone to my Sony TV?
Connect your Screen mirroring compatible mobile device to the TV….The instructions below use Xperia (Android™ OS 4.4 or later) as an example.
- Tap Settings.
- Select Device connection or Xperia Connectivity.
- Select Screen mirroring.
- On the Screen mirroring screen, tap Start.
- Select OK.
- Tap the name of your TV.

How do I enable USB ports?
Enable USB Ports via Device Manager
- Click the Start button and type “device manager” or “devmgmt.
- Click “Universal Serial Bus controllers” to see a list of USB ports on the computer.
- Right-click each USB port, then click “Enable.” If this does not re-enable the USB ports, right-click each again and select “Uninstall.”

Why is my internet TV device not detecting my USB device?
The Internet TV device may not be able to detect or read the information stored on certain USB devices if the device is not formatted in the FAT32 file system. In many cases this issue can be resolved by reformatting the USB memory device to the FAT32 file system using a computer.
